Cryptography, Finite Fields, and AltiVec

#1 文章 digdog »

by Bradley J. Lucier

Abstract.

The Tame Transformation Method (TTM) (http://www.usdsi.com) is a
public-key cryptosystem based on quadratic forms in finite fields.
The AltiVec instruction set in a PowerPC MPC7400 (G4) at 400 MHz
allows encryption with knowledge only of the public key at a rate
of over 18 million bits/second, and decoding, with knowledge of
the private key, at over 50 million bits/second. In this report
we explain how to exploit the AltiVec instruction set to speed
the basic operations in vector spaces over a finite field, where
the major computational resources of the TTM algorithm are needed.
